North East Lincolnshire Council has made the centre of Grimsby more motorcycle friendly by incorporating kerb-mounted ground anchors into a city centre redevelopment scheme.
The anchors are produced by Metric Parking and are designed to fit into the space normally occupied by a kerb stone, to eliminate any danger of pedestrians tripping over a regular ground anchor, which would protrude from the pavement surface.
Grimsby is one of the first cities in the UK to actively install the kerb anchors, which were included to offer secure parking facilities for motorcycles and scooters.
